Universitas Gajayana (UNIGA) Malang continues to expand its
international collaboration reach across Southeast Asia. This strategic step
was marked by the signing of a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) on the
implementation of the Tri Dharma of Higher Education (Tri Dharma Perguruan
Tinggi) with the Institute of Business (IOB) Dili, Timor Leste, on
Wednesday (July 15, 2026).
The signing ceremony was conducted directly by the Rector of
UNIGA Malang, Prof. Dr. Ernani Hadiyati, alongside the Rector of IOB Timor
Leste, Dr. Pedro Ximenes, witnessed by executive leaders from both
institutions.
The partnership between UNIGA Malang and IOB Timor Leste
encompasses the strengthening of higher education's three core pillars:
education and teaching, joint research, and international community service.
The Rector of UNIGA Malang, Prof. Dr. Ernani Hadiyati,
stated that this collaboration represents a tangible manifestation of UNIGA
Malang’s commitment to elevating academic quality and bolstering institutional
competitiveness at the regional level.
"This cross-border synergy marks an important momentum
for UNIGA Malang to unlock academic mobility opportunities for both faculty
members and students. We hope that this collaboration with IOB Timor Leste will
generate innovative research that positively impacts communities in both
nations," said Prof. Ernani Hadiyati.
Meanwhile, the Rector of IOB Timor Leste, Dr. Pedro Ximenes,
expressed high appreciation for the establishment of this strategic
partnership. He emphasized that UNIGA Malang possesses an excellent academic
track record and governance, making it an ideal developmental
partner—particularly in curriculum development, joint scientific publications,
and cultural exchange.
Following the MoU signing, both institutions agreed to
immediately formulate derivative work programs (Implementation Arrangements)
so that the practical benefits of the Tri Dharma implementation can be
experienced directly by the academic communities of both UNIGA Malang and IOB
Timor Leste in the near future.
